Saturday was the opening of a joint exhibition with my dad, ceramicist John Struthers, at the Loft Gallery in Orkney - 'Paintings & Pots' runs until November 10th. Its really lovely for us to get the chance to exhibit together as we worked out the last time was nearly ten years ago! If you're in Orkney I hope you'll be able to pop in.
We were both at the gallery on saturday afternoon and I worked on my portable box easel for a couple of hours which turned out to be a good excuse to be able to chat to folk about miniatures and show how I work. This is a wonderful little box that I treasure, designed for plein air painting back in the early 1900s and given to me some years ago by a magnificent lady artist of 101. It just so happens to be perfect for painting miniatures anywhere too.

The Royal Miniature Society Exhibition at the Mall Galleries in London opens this coming week, running from Tue 13 - Sun 25 October 2009 and featuring around 700 works by artists from all over the world. Admission is free, and if you have the opportunity to visit it will be a feast of some of the finest miniatures anywhere. Special congratulations this year to Geoffrey Herickx, winner of the Gold Memorial Bowl. Unfortunately I can't be there this year but am eagerly awaiting reports from luckier souls!
